Fatal double-decker bus crash into bridge happened after driver took shortcut to avoid traffic jam The crash killed university academic Jessica Jing Ren and injured seven others 15:42, 22 JAN 2021 Updated Swansea bus driver Eric Vice was sentenced to two-and-a-half years in prison for causing death by dangerous driving following a fatal crash in Landore in 2019 The driver of a double-decker bus which slammed into a low railway bridge and killed a passenger had taken a different route to try to avoid a traffic jam. Eric Vice had taken the road in question many times before but only in small single-decker vehicles. ....
BBC News Published image captionEric Vice, 64, was on his way to Swansea University when he crashed into a bridge A bus driver who crashed his double-decker bus into a bridge, killing a passenger, has been jailed. Jessica Jing Ren, 36, died 11 days after the bus, which was going to Swansea University, hit a bridge on Neath Road on 12 December 2019. Eric Vice, 64, pleaded guilty to causing death by dangerous driving and causing serious injury by dangerous driving at Swansea Crown Court. He was sentenced to two years and six months. Ms Ren had been on the front row of the upper deck of the bus and was on her phone at the time of the crash, the court heard. ....
BBC News Published A bus driver has appeared in court charged with causing death by dangerous driving. Visiting academic and mother-of-one Jessica Jing Ren died 11 days after a First Cymru bus crashed into a railway bridge on Neath Road, Swansea, on 12 December 2019. Eric Vice, 64, from Dunvant, Swansea appeared before the city s magistrates. He also faces a charge of causing serious injury to Olympic gold medallist hurdler Kevin Young. The case was transferred to be heard at Swansea Crown Court on 22 January. Mr Vice was granted unconditional bail. Related Topics ....
